Output 99f08c563dc468a26199124adc866902d933d3c5cf09267223aef59a49290f6a:1

value
1128056
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8364d2b3bab406b08cdd888f67604f3f0aa04f6a OP_EQUAL
address
3DfmDyvQFUnQHfzjo83MaMZ3GMeAQjjYsV
transaction
99f08c563dc468a26199124adc866902d933d3c5cf09267223aef59a49290f6a
spent
true